Understanding the Cause of Foggy Windows
Foggy windows typically occur due to a failure in the insulating seal of insulated glass units (IGUs). When these seals stop working, moisture slips between the panes, condensing and resulting in a clouded appearance. Various aspects add to this issue, consisting of:
Temperature fluctuations: Rapid changes in temperature can stress the seals.Aging: Over time, seals can degrade, leading to failure.Improper installation: Poor installation practices can increase the risk of seal failure.Humidity levels: Extended direct exposure to high humidity can worsen concerns.Table 1 - Causes of Foggy WindowsCauseDescriptionTemperature level FluctuationsModifications in weather can put pressure on sealsAgingSeals degrade with time due to natural wearImproper InstallationPoor fitting can develop weak points in sealsHigh HumidityIncreased moisture in the air can trigger failureFoggy Window Restoration Methods

2. Professional Window Restoration Services
When DIY solutions are inadequate, hiring experts may be your best choice.

Defogging: Professionals can inject a defogging service that gets rid of moisture and helps restore clearness.

Seal Replacement: In some cases, the seals can be replaced while maintaining the original window frame.

Complete Window Replacement: When all else stops working, replacing the whole window system may be needed, specifically for severely damaged windows.
